Meet The Manager: Chris Bonner

Chris began at Sunny Street Café as the “Smoothie King,” worked his way up to the “Muffin Man,” and now is the new manager at the Café in Blacklick. He’s a real, true-and-tried people person, and that’s what he really loves about his work. No day is ever boring, as each day brings new people for him to get to know.
 
Now instead of him asking all the questions, it’s our turn to get to know him.
 

MEET THE MANAGER: CHRIS

Are you big into sports?

  • Not really, I am more a music person. I love Elvis Presley. His songs always had a deeper meaning, they really told a story. I used to be a security guard for concerts, so I’ve been to more concerts than I can begin to tell you: Prince, Metallica, Kenny Chesney. I was right in the mosh pit for Metallica.

Do you sing?

  • I do sing, and I’m told really well, but I’m not sure if I believe them. I used to do karaoke a lot, but there doesn’t seem to be good karaoke like the good ol’ days.
